Catalog description
This course offers a critical examination of major social problems in the contemporary United States within the context of wider global issues. The examination of causes and theoretical and practical approaches to solutions will be explored. The course studies social problems such as poverty and inequality; racism and sexism; hunger; violence; crime and justice; and health.
